From hotel to SNA I would do SuperShuttle for 3 people. Use this code UYR59 and you will get $3 off per person (usual rate is $10 per person) so for 3 people it would only cost you $21 plus tip. You have to prepay online for that discount but you can take care of the tip and everything before you go, which is nice IMO. One small caveat: You have to enter each person as a separate reservation in order to get the full discount. Otherwise you'll get a group discount of $3/party instead of per person. It says right on their website you're supposed to get $3 off pp so it's not being sneaky to do it that way. It's easy to do, though, because the info is saved after the first person's reservation so all you have to do is go back and change the name a couple of times to get the others in your party reserved as well. You'll all ride together, so don't worry about that.

One other note about making a SS reservation. On the page where it asks for Zip Code or Hotel/Landmark, be sure to click the Hotel/Landmark box (it will then give you a list of hotels and you click on yours). DON'T put in a zip code or you'll get a MUCH higher fare. I guess residents pay a lot more than hotel guests. They will give you a time for your return with a 15-minute window for them. They've always been prompt for us and they allow you plenty of time to get to the airport. If you don't want to arrive at the airport as early as they give as an option, tell them a slightly later flight time and you'll get a later departure window from your hotel.

A taxi will run you about $48 plus tip from the hotel to SNA, so you'd save a fair amount with the shuttle. You don't need a carseat with SS. Not sure about the taxi.

This is what they say the the web site.
"If you are traveling with children we strongly recommend the use of child safety seats. If federal, state or local laws require your child(ren) to be secured in a child safety seat, please bring one. If a child seat is required and not provided by you, we may not be able to provide service."
 
Yes, that is their official policy, but the laws are so murky in CA regarding carseats in public transportation that no one really knows how to interpret them. I can tell you from much personal experience that no one at SS has ever even mentioned it to us, though both older dd and her twin sisters were 4 1/2 when they first went and were fairly large girls. If I'd taken younger (under 4) or very small children, I would have brought seats. It's one of the reasons we opted to wait until the girls were older before bringing them to DL.
